Redefining What Mobile Photography Can Be

Rather than treating smartphones as casual shooting tools, RetroVa is built around a clear idea: mobile photography deserves the same intentionality, control, and creative ritual as traditional cameras.

RetroVa transforms iPhone 16 / 17 Pro and Pro Max models into a cohesive imaging system through a combination of physical controls, optical performance, and workflow-oriented design, including:

  • Camera-Inspired Physical Handling

A tactile grip with a real shutter button, metal controls, and a classic leather-textured finish brings back the familiar feel of shooting with a camera — encouraging more deliberate and immersive creation.

  • Pro-Grade Optical Telephoto Capability

With a dedicated telephoto lens system, RetroVa extends the iPhone’s reach with real optics, delivering cleaner detail, stronger compression, and greater depth than digital zoom alone.

  • Integrated Film-Style Imaging Experience

Paired with PGYTECH’s imaging app, RetroVa offers a dedicated vintage-inspired interface and real-time film-style rendering, enabling creators to capture stylized images straight out of the camera.

  • External Storage Expansion for Extended Shooting

Built-in microSD recording allows long-form 4K video capture and high-bitrate shooting without storage anxiety, creating a more professional mobile workflow.

  • Modular, Scenario-Driven Design

From street photography to travel, video, and tripod-based shooting, RetroVa adapts through modular components that support different creative environments.

The post FCA, crackdown on crypto app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. The regulation of cryptocurrencies in the United Kingdom enters a decisive phase. The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) has initiated a consultation to set minimum standards on transparency, consumer protection, and digital custody, in order to strengthen market confidence and ensure safer operations for exchanges, wallets, and crypto service providers. The consultation was published on May 2, 2025, and opened a public discussion on operational responsibilities and safeguarding requirements for digital assets (CoinDesk). The goal is to make the rules clearer without hindering the sector’s evolution. According to the data collected by our regulatory monitoring team, in the first weeks following the publication, the feedback received from professionals and operators focused mainly on custody, incident reporting, and insurance requirements. Industry analysts note that many responses require technical clarifications on multi-sig, asset segregation, and recovery protocols, as well as proposals to scale obligations based on the size of the operator. FCA Consultation: What’s on the Table The consultation document clarifies how to apply rules inspired by traditional finance to the crypto perimeter, balancing innovation, market integrity, and user protection. In this context, the goal is to introduce minimum standards for all firms under the supervision of the FCA, an essential step for a more transparent and secure sector, with measurable benefits for users. The proposed pillars Obligations towards consumers: assessment on the extension of the Consumer Duty – a requirement that mandates companies to provide “good outcomes” – to crypto services, with outcomes for users that are traceable and verifiable. Operational resilience: introduction of continuity requirements, incident response plans, and periodic testing to ensure the operational stability of platforms even in adverse scenarios. Financial Crime Prevention: strengthening AML/CFT measures through more stringent transaction monitoring and structured counterpart checks. In brief The Federal Reserve had kept interest rates unchanged since last December. U.S. President Donald Trump has been hammering the Fed to cut rates. Crypto and other assets typically benefit from rate cuts that increase financial liquidity. The U.S. central bank, as widely expected, cut the federal funds rate by 0.25% Wednesday, amid recent signs that the economy was faltering and needed a boost—and under relentless pressure from President Donald Trump. Bitcoin and other major digital assets traded largely flat  in the immediate aftermath. The larg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ization was recently changing hands just above $116,000, up 0.2% over the past hour hours, according to crypto markets data provider CoinGecko. BTC rallied in recent days with investors possibly pricing in the anticipated decision. Ethereum, the second-largest cryptocurrency by market value, was trading at $4,501, flat over the same period. The Fed slashed the interest rate to a range between 4% and 4.25% after a downward revision in a Department of Labor report showing that the U.S had created 911,000 fewer jobs than initially reported for a year-long period ending in March, and other concerning economic signs. “Uncertainty about the economic outlook remains elevated,” the Fed noted in a statement. Those concerns outweighed the threat of inflation, which has risen to 2.9% on an annual basis, stubbornly above the bank’s longstanding 2% goal. Newly sworn-in governor Stephen Miran, a White House appointee, dissented from the decision, voting for a .50% rate cut. The Fed has a dual mission to keep inflation low and ensure full employment.
